Toronto-based Nigerian singer Kushmay’s single “ALIVE” is equal parts beguiling and inspiring.

Born in the vibrant city of Lagos in Nigeria and now based in Toronto, Canada, Kushmay’s music is a whirlwind of influences, both local and international, drawing from personal experiences and weaving them into keenly perceptive songs that stretch the limits of signature Afrobeats, pop, and R&B. His music is an intriguing blend of charm and raw honesty, weaving personal stories with universal themes of love, life, growth, and resilience. His overarching ambition is to create music that deeply connects with its listener and allows them to find their own stories. At the end of the day, we are all going through something, and Kushmay does not want you to feel alone in your experiences.

“ALIVE” is equal parts charming and empowering and comes from a heartfelt place deep inside Kushmay’s heart and soul. With its beguiling blend of Afro-fusion, R&B, and sultry cadence that is infectious and wraps around you like a warm, tropical breeze at dusk, it is the kind of sonic centerpiece that sticks in the mind long after the final notes fade away.

“ALIVE” is an experience from the moment the beat drops. The rich, mid-tempo groove sets the stage for a mesmerizing vocal delivery, and Kushmay’s smooth, laid-back delivery via his soul-stirring vocals leaves an indelible imprint on the heart and soul of the person on the receiving end.

For me, I feel like the production for this jam is elegantly understated, allowing the gentle percussion, subtle synths, and deep basslines to create an atmosphere that feels both intimate and expansive.

Kushmay’s words are profoundly touching and delivered from a personal place as he expresses the intimate battle of trying to reconcile his faith and fear. The song delves into the essence of courage, resilience, and persistence in confronting one’s doubts and building a meaningful relationship with the creator while viewing the world through lenses of love, peace, and harmony.

Kushmay steals the spotlight with his voice that is equal parts velvet and commanding, the depth of the raw words accentuated by his emotion-drenched vocal performance as he floats over the instrumentation like a hypnotic spell. This is an emotional delivery that is both vulnerable and unforgettable, amplifying the essence of remaining strong and steadfast in the face of adversity and temptations.
